Central Carolina Community College’s Science Building at the Lee County Campus, in Sanford, is a busy place as students take classes to prepare for future careers. Washington Monthly magazine ranked the college among the top 50 community colleges in the nation for its student-centered learning and teaching environment and above-average graduation rate. The story on the top 50, ‘America’s Best Community Colleges,’ can be found in the magazine’s September/October issue.
